What is Vermiculite? The Expanding Mineral

Vermiculite is a naturally occurring mineral (a hydrated magnesium aluminum silicate) that undergoes a fascinating transformation when rapidly heated. This process, known as exfoliation, causes the mineral to expand dramatically, creating lightweight, highly absorbent, and sterile flakes. These unique properties make vermiculite an excellent horticultural additive, particularly prized for its ability to hold water and nutrients.

  • Exceptional Water Retention: Vermiculite can absorb up to 3-4 times its weight in water, acting like a sponge to slowly release moisture to plant roots.
  • High Cation Exchange Capacity (CEC): It has a high CEC, meaning it can bind to and slowly release essential positively charged nutrients (cations) like potassium, magnesium, and calcium, making them available to plants.
  • Good Aeration: Despite its moisture retention, its expanded structure also provides aeration, preventing compaction and promoting healthy root growth.
  • Insulating Properties: Vermiculite helps to buffer soil and root zone temperatures, protecting plants from sudden changes.

Benefits of Using Vermiculite for Plant Vigor

Integrating vermiculite into your growing strategy can significantly improve plant health and reduce watering frequency.

  • Reduces Watering Frequency: Its high water-holding capacity keeps plants hydrated for longer periods, ideal for moisture-loving plants or reducing daily maintenance.
  • Boosts Seed Germination: Provides a consistently moist and aerated environment, leading to faster and more successful seed germination and initial seedling development.
  • Enhances Nutrient Availability: By holding onto and slowly releasing nutrients, vermiculite ensures a steady supply for plants, preventing nutrient leaching.
  • Prevents Compaction: Its lightweight, spongy nature helps keep soil mixes loose, allowing roots to spread easily and access oxygen.

How to Use Vermiculite in Your Grow

Vermiculite is incredibly versatile and can be used in various applications, often in combination with other media.

  • Seed Starting & Propagation: Use fine-grade vermiculite alone or mixed (e.g., 50/50) with peat moss or coco coir for an ideal seed-starting medium. It's excellent for rooting cuttings due to its moisture retention.
  • Potting Mix Amendment: Mix 25-50% vermiculite (by volume) into your potting soil to significantly improve its water retention, aeration, and nutrient-holding capacity. Perfect for container plants, especially those that prefer consistent moisture.
  • Hydroponic Systems:
    • Wick Systems: Ideal due to its capillary action, drawing nutrient solution upwards.
    • Deep Water Culture (DWC): Can be used in net pots to support plants, holding moisture and nutrients.
    • Ebb and Flow: Works well as a medium in grow trays, especially when mixed with perlite for enhanced drainage.
    • Dutch Buckets: Often used as a standalone or mixed medium for fruiting plants.
  • Storing Bulbs & Root Crops: Store bulbs and root vegetables over winter by layering them in vermiculite. It helps maintain moisture and prevents rot.

Important Considerations for Vermiculite

While highly beneficial, it's important to be aware of certain characteristics when using vermiculite:

  • Dust: Fine grades of vermiculite can produce dust when dry. Wear a dust mask to avoid inhalation, especially when handling large quantities.
  • Over-Saturation Risk: Due to its high water retention, using vermiculite as a sole medium without adequate drainage can lead to over-saturation, potentially causing root rot in plants that prefer drier conditions. Often best used in a mix with perlite or other well-draining media.
  • Non-Renewable: Vermiculite is a mined mineral and therefore a non-renewable resource. Consider its environmental impact when choosing your growing media.
  • pH Impact: While often considered pH neutral (around 7.0), some sources of vermiculite can be slightly alkaline (up to 9.5). Monitor your nutrient solution or soil pH, especially if using it in large quantities, and adjust as needed.
